Why should someone come to Queens for the MES program?

0
10

That is the question for you to answer as much as for us. Queen’s University has a very strong reputation for teaching and research. The range of departments, expertise, and opportunities is typical of a mid-size university, and it is really up to the individual student to identify what opportunities they wish to pursue. The MES is as much an ‘enabling mechanism’ as it is a structured program. We enable students to explore environmental issues from an interdisciplinary perspective and to develop the associated knowledge and skills to function in the environmental field’s demanding job market, or in preparation for further education.
